Overview
We are seeking a creative and technically savvy Content Designer to promote IT Service Management (ITSM) adoption across the enterprise. This role will design engaging, user-friendly digital content and build an intuitive suggestion box platform that automatically categorizes feedback by ITIL processes. The ideal candidate blends storytelling, design thinking, and light technical skills to simplify ITSM concepts and drive awareness, adoption, and continuous improvement. This role is an opportunity to shape how employees experience IT services by making them intuitive, engaging, and transparent. You ll be at the center of driving ITSM adoption, influencing both culture and processes, and creating an environment where every employee feels heard.
Key Responsibilities 1. Content Creation & Engagement
Design, write, and publish engaging content (web pages, infographics, guides) to communicate ITSM value and adoption benefits.
Develop a consistent visual and narrative style to make ITIL processes approachable and actionable for employees.
Translate technical ITSM/ITIL concepts into clear, user-centered stories and visuals.
2. Suggestion Box Development
Build and maintain a digital Suggestion Box platform that enables employees to easily submit ideas or concerns.
Implement categorization and tagging rules to automatically route feedback into ITIL process areas (e.g., Incident, Change, Problem, Request, Knowledge).
Partner with IT teams to ensure feedback loops and response processes are effective and transparent.
3. Collaboration & Alignment
Partner with ITSM process owners, IT communications, and UX teams to ensure messaging consistency and alignment with enterprise standards.
Analyze engagement metrics and feedback trends to refine content and platform usability.
Serve as the bridge between IT operations, business stakeholders, and end users to ensure adoption goals are met.
